#1cca14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cca14 is composed of 11% red, 79.2%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.1%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 117.4 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 43.5%. #1cca14 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ff28 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#1cca14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010601 is the darkest color, while #f3f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cca14
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a7569 is the less saturated color, while #0cdb03 is the most saturated one.
